Before we delve into voltages...
replaced the Tos (679/1079) with MJ1193/94
You mean MJ21193 and MJ21194 Those are fine for outputs, but if the originals are OK, I'd have let them be.

I also replaced transistors Q1,2,3,4,5,6 with ztx649B and Q8&Q6 with 2SC3902T
I assume we're talking about the power amp. If so, Q1, Q2, and Q6 are PNP, and a 696B are inappropriate here. A Zetex ZTX795A would do.
and Q8&Q6 with 2SC3902T
The ONLY reason to mess with the original TO-66 devices is if they are blown. And Q6 is still a PNP device and the 2SC3902 is not going to work.

voltages doesn't look good. Here are the biggest differences:

4. 79V instead of 90,6V
6. 67V instead of 90,6V
9. -40V (!)
13. should be 55V (so yours 59,4V is not so far away) 17. is bridged and always the same as 13.

Please check again, maybe there was some wrong meassurement.

Responsible for the neagative voltage of -40V are Q10 and 11. SV-02 adjust Ube at Q 10. Check all parts around Q10/11, in my case C24 was weak, i only had -27V. Changing it results in -36V. Then i mounted a variable resistor instead of R35 and adjusted to -40V, resistance was at about 28kOhm instead of 33kOhm. So i replaced this resistor and got the -40V.
